Ticket: Expired credentials for WikiGarden role sync

The service account that syncs role-based access groups into WikiGarden expired last Tuesday, so editor permissions stopped propagating. Future maintainers: this credential lapses every 180 days; set a reminder. Rotation is done, groups re-synced, and access restored. The replacement key for the sync service is below:

API key for hahog-kajef: vxb15-Orrbjm9glxbWQLX

## Password Reset Revamp (Q3)

The Wrenly password reset flow changed on the 14th. Resets now use a six-digit code instead of an emailed link, codes expire after 10 minutes, and users get locked out after five bad attempts. Expect tickets from customers with stale bookmarks to the old reset page — point them to the sign-in screen instead. Lockouts clear automatically after 30 minutes; you can also clear them manually from the Wrenly admin console. Step-by-step instructions and screenshots for the support workflow are here.

dashboard of taduf-yagap = https://confluence.tolvaqsys.internal/display/display/projects/display

Handover for Restockr, the vending-machine restock planner. Contractor notes: routing logic lives in planner-core; demand forecasts come from the Cravena feed nightly at 02:00. Don't touch the stale-inventory heuristic — it's brittle and Marek owns it. Deploys go through the staging fleet in the Harrowfield depot first. Known issue: the planner double-counts machines moved between sites; patch is half-done on branch fix/site-moves. Access to the deploy credentials store is locked; open it with the recovery passphrase below.

strongbox words: druvan-lamys-eliius-jorax-istox-soreth-ulays-gilix-ralix-oliiel-norwyn-casvan-praius

Q3 Planning Note — Varnholt Industries

Heads of department: the Delmere plant is running at 92% capacity, and the proposed third shift would add roughly 18% throughput at a material cost in overtime and maintenance windows. Before we commit, we need finance's sensitivity analysis and an updated demand forecast from Orlen's team. The strategic rationale is set out below.

management briefing: Headcount on the Belix team goes from 60 to 93 by the end of November. Gross margin on Belix came in at 23 percent against a plan of 47 percent.